The Hollywood blacklist is real, and once stars find themselves on this infamous list, the chances that they will get work or recognition drops well below zero. The blacklist first came to light in the late 1940’s when prominent screenwriters, actors, directors, and musicians ran the risk of landing up on the list if they were accused of having Communist ties or sympathies. These days it’s not political affiliations that land performers on the list, rather it’s their public personas and their relationships with Hollywood shot-callers that determine their career path.

Katherine Heigl Couldn't Keep Her Mouth Shut

According to Hollywood insiders, Katherine Heigl has been blacklisted by several high powered executives in the industry and if this is true she’s going to have a hard time finding decent roles in the future.

Heigl rose to fame as Izzie on Grey’s Anatomy, a role which earned her an Emmy in 2007, but when she was nominated for a second Emmy for the role in 2008 that’s where things started to go wrong. Instead of just accepting her nomination and enjoying the spotlight, she withdrew her name, stating that she felt the writing for the character had been poor and undeserving of the nomination. The producers of the show were so offended that they soon wrote her out of the show. She was lucky enough to land a role in Knocked Up but after the film’s release, she called it “sexist”, further alienating herself from potential employers.

Mel Gibson Was On The Blacklist For A Decade

Mel Gibson was once a highly sought-after actor and while is undoubtedly talented he only has himself to blame for landing on the Hollywood blacklist. And although he’s pleaded more than once to be let back into the fold, it doesn’t look like it’s going to happen anytime soon.

In 2006 Gibson was arrested for driving under the influence (he’s admitted to a serious drinking problem) and as if that wasn’t bad enough for his public image he made matters worse for himself by launching into an anti-Semitic rant in front of the arresting officers.

When TMZ later leaked the story that Hollywood shot callers were not impressed and ended up putting him on the blacklist for almost a decade. Thankfully friends like Robert Downey Jr. have been advocating for forgiveness for Mel, but there’s still a long road ahead.

Isaiah Washington's Slurs Put An End To His Career

Things started out so well for former Grey’s Anatomy star Isaiah Washington but it only took a few words to bring it all crashing down around him.

Allegations that he insulted co-star T.R. Knight with a homophobic slur got him some unwanted attention and he later made matters worse by using the same term again at the 2006 Golden Globe Awards during a red carpet interview. Shortly after the incident, he was written out of the show and found himself on the outs with Hollywood.

He’s managed to stay in the industry by doing independent and Hallmark films and he’s enjoyed some moderate success; he was nominated for two independent film awards for his performance in Blue Caprice in 2013, but his road to the A-list seems well and truly blocked off forever.

Winning An Oscar Didn’t Do Mo’nique Any Favors

Mo’nique claims that she was “blackballed” from Hollywood because they felt that her demands while filming Precious were out of line. The actress, who won the Best Supporting Actress Oscar for her performance in the flick, said that she received a phone call from Academy Award-winning director Lee Daniels not long after the film’s release. “I got a phone call from Lee Daniels maybe six or seven months ago. And he said to me, ‘Mo’Nique, you’ve been blackballed.’ And I said, ‘I’ve been blackballed? Why have I been blackballed?’ And he said, “Because you didn’t play the game.’ And I said, ‘Well, what game is that?’ And he gave me no response,” she told The Hollywood Reporter. As a result, she’s only managed to pick up three movies over the last eight years.

Hollywood Can’t Forgive CeeLo Green For His Offensive Tweets

Cee Lo Green gained worldwide attention for his song “Crazy” in 2006 and over the next few years his career flourished – he even started to pick up voice acting roles and appeared on his very own show; Cee Lo Green's The Good Life.

But it was the sexual assault charges and drugging charges levied against him in 2012 that basically destroyed his public image and this performer has been very quiet since then. It wasn’t just the charges themselves that caused problems for him, it was more the way that he responded to them that made people angry.

With tweets like "People who have really been raped REMEMBER!!!" and "If someone is passed out they're not even WITH you consciously! so WITH Implies consent", it’s no surprise that CBS canceled his show and that no-one wants to work with him now.
